Chalk contains calcium, carbon, oxygen in proportion 10:3:12 .Find the percentage of each in a chalk if the mass of chalk stick is 5gms.

Solution

The proportion of calcium, carbon and oxygen in chalk is given by 10:3:12
ie 10 parts of calcium, 3 parts of carbon and 12 parts of oxygen exist out of a total no of parts given by 10 + 3 + 12 = 25 parts.

ie Fraction of calcium in chalk = 10 / 25
Fraction of carbon in chalk = 3 / 25
Fraction of oxygen in chalk = 12 / 25

Hence, percentage of calcium in chalk = (10 / 25) * 100
= 40 %
Percentage of carbon in chalk = (3 / 25) * 100
= 12 %
Percentage of oxygen in chalk = (12 / 25) * 100
= 48 %

NOTE: The mass of the chalk is not required in calculating the percentage of each component.
However, we can use this information to find the mass of each component in the chalk stick that has a mass of 5 gms.

ie Mass of calcium in 5g chalk = 40 % * 5 = (40/100) * 5
=2 g
Mass of carbon in 5g chalk = 12 % * 5 = (12/100) * 5
=0.6 g
Mass of oxygen in 5g chalk = 48 % * 5 = (48/100) * 5
=2.4 g
